Requirement Analysis
From the point of view of data volume and backup speed, XXX Corporation, as a national design unit of chemical system, not only has a huge amount of historical data, but also adds very large amount of new data every day. Most of the historical data do not need to be used frequently. In the case of poor performance of backup system, backup protection is adopted for a long time, which is basically acceptable. However, for a large number of new data every day, it is often possible to include tens of thousands of copies and hundreds of thousands of backup files in the data, and the system will do frequent reading and writing operations. This requires that the backup disaster recovery system have very fast backup recovery speed. Otherwise, it will be impossible to complete the daily backup work, which is tantamount to placing data security at great risk. Once an accident occurs, data needs to be recovered without backup data, and no one can afford the serious consequences. The problem is not just the XXX data center, but the data centers of other large companies often have the same problems. Especially in the era of big data, backup disaster tolerance is becoming more and more important. XXX can be summed up the needs of the company has the following characteristics:
· High performance requirements
For the data center of large users, the performance of the backup disaster recovery system is the most basic and the most important requirement. When all branches of the data to be centralized in the data center backup, disaster recovery and management, means that the data center may receive hundreds of GB every day, millions of backup data. At this point, backup disaster recovery will be a huge system resource overhead. If the performance can not meet the requirements, then it will inevitably lead to overwhelmed data centers, can not play a real role. Performance can not meet the requirements, and any other aspects of the functional highlights are no foundation in the castle in the air;
· Extended flexibility
In the development of institutions tend to change rapidly in size, new business object, protection system, data increasing and updating the traditional solutions, regardless of the system, cost and protection ability is an important challenge;
· Cost controllability
The traditional solutions often use the module or application authorization, and increasing with the number of objects need to provide services to increase the initial cost and maintenance costs continue to rise, how to protect the increasing demand on the effective control of the cost of investment, is also facing a major problem of XXX company.
 

From the above analysis, it is easy to see that the traditional backup disaster recovery scheme has a lot of disadvantages in the XXX company's environment. What XXX company needs is the overall backup disaster recovery solution that can cope with the impact of data center, big data stream, high stability and high performance.
